Tasha Yar's Home Colony

Tasha Yar's Home Colony stands as a haunting, distant place etched deeply into her psyche, where brutal violence shattered her sense of safety. Recalled through fractured memories and nightmarish hallucinations, this colony’s dark underbelly emerges as a grim backdrop of trauma and survival, marked by the terror of being hunted by a violent rape gang. Though unseen directly, the colony’s oppressive atmosphere looms large, shaping Tasha’s guarded demeanor and emotional scars, embodying the dangerous world from which she escaped to join Starfleet. This location pulses with raw vulnerability and echoes of past horrors that relentlessly threaten her present stability.
